Fieldays peek: Volkswagen

Posted on 26 May, 2016

With 20 vehicle manufacturers and companies displaying product at this year’s Fieldays, the four-day event is of great significance to the industry. In its 48th year, more than 125,000 people attended in 2015 and organisers are confident of similar numbers in 2016. Autofile is looking ahead to the June 15-18 agricultural extravaganza and what car exhibitors will be offering. First up, Volkswagen. One of the stars of their show is the Golf GTI 40th edition. The new anniversary Clubsport model is making its public debut at Fieldays, with only seven of the 40 special edition vehicles still available for sale – 33 have already gone from NZ dealerships throughout the country. These GTI anniversary models are only released every five years, with the Edition 40 the most powerful production GTI to date with 265PS/195kW. The turbocharged 2.0 litre TSI engine generates 265hp (195kW) and has an added boost function, providing an extra 10 per cent of acceleration for 10 seconds. Prices start at $63,990. VW will also be showcasing its California Ocean camper, Amaroks with special accessory fit-outs and wraps and an App connect demonstration – technology found on Golf Hatch, Passat, Tiguan and most Polo. With the NZ Olympic Edition Golf Wagon and Golf R Wagon also on show and much more, Volkswagen will be sure to catch the eye at Fieldays 2016.
